The History of the Gucci Horsebit Bag

The Gucci Horsebit bag was first introduced in the 1950s by Gucci’s founder, Guccio Gucci. The iconic horsebit detail was inspired by the equestrian world and has become synonymous with the brand. Over the years, the Horsebit bag has been reimagined in various materials, sizes, and colors.

The Design

The Gucci Horsebit bag features a simple yet elegant design that has remained virtually unchanged for over 60 years. The bag is made from supple leather with minimal hardware aside from the signature horsebit detail on the front flap.
